Trade bodies in India have urged the government to set up a regulator, to deal with rising sea freight charges, and the problem of container shortages which exporters have.

The Engineering Export Promotion Council of India has claimed that shipping lines are demanding high freight charges because import traffic from different countries, particularly from China, has declined. Exporters are therefore required to pay a higher amount for outbound consignments.
